Hey everyone,

 

I was burning a backup of my Borderlands game, first time burning a backup. I selected 2.4x for the burn speed, but for some reason it still burnt around 4x the whole time, which is what I believe is responsible for the freeze every 5-10 minutes in its game play?

 

The error message given was:

 

W 22:45:10 Write Speed Miscompare! - Wanted: 3,324 KB/s (2.4x), Got: 5,540 KB/s (4x)

 

Any idea what could have caused this? And how to stop it from happening again?

 

Thanks,

Omega

Hi and welcome to the forum, Omega Recrium! :)

 

The lowest possible speed with your combination of drive and media is 4x.

 

I 23:11:34 Source Media Type: DVD+R DL (Book Type: DVD-ROM) (Disc ID: RITEK-S04-66) (Speeds: 4x, 6x, 8x)
